Welcome to 10446 Prospect, a 1.5-story traditional stucco treasure that blends timeless character with thoughtful updates. A bright and open front porch offers a warm welcome, leading into a freshly painted interior that showcases the unique charm of this home. As you step inside, you're greeted by an antique stained-glass door with ornate hardware and gleaming refinished hardwood floors that flow throughout the main level. The spacious living room is filled with natural light from oversized windows and features elegant custom trim, creating an inviting space to relax or gather. The open floor plan seamlessly connects the living area to the dining room, where built-in corner cabinets add vintage appeal and French doors open to an enclosed porch-perfect for entertaining or quiet morning coffee. The updated kitchen is both functional and cheerful, with freshly painted cabinetry, granite countertops, and room for a table and chairs. Just beyond, the enclosed porch with its oversized windows and hardwood flooring overlooks a lush, oversized yard, offering a peaceful retreat right at home. Upstairs, the primary bedroom boasts private access to a serene sunroom with tranquil wooded views, complemented by two additional sunlit bedrooms and a separate office space ideal for working from home. The full bathroom features charming octagon tile flooring, a tub enclosure, and a wood vanity with side lights that add a refined touch. A beautifully wooded yard and a 2.5-car garage with alley access complete this inviting property. Come see for yourself the comfort, charm, and character that make this home truly special.
